The Importance of Prostate MRI Scans

With Men‘s Health Week upon us, it is important to highlight one of the leading issues for Australian men, prostate cancer.

Prostate cancer causes over 3000 deaths in Australian men each year, making it the fourth largest cause of death in Australian males. The risk of prostate cancer increases with age and family history. By the age of 85, approximately 1 in 5 Australian males will be diagnosed with prostate cancer.

If both a prostate-specific antigen (PSA) blood test and digital rectal examination return abnormal results, your doctor may request further tests and/or refer you to a specialist urologist for a diagnosis. One of these further tests is a Prostate MRI.

Prostate MRI is a non-invasive medical imaging examination performed at South Coast Radiology that can detect prostate cancer and provide information about other prostate concerns.
